Toyota Repair: 1992 4 Runner, head gasket problem, toyota v6


Question
My 92 Runner is all of a sudden running hot.  I had the radiator replaced a year or so ago, along with the water pump and thermostat.  The temperature is fluctuating from normal to hot, and I can smell coolant faintly.  I cannot find any leaks.  Do you think it is the thermostat, or maybe the heater core?  Where is the heater core located?
Thank you for any help you can give me.  I have not really had to work on this rig much, so I am not very familiar with it.

Answer
Brian,
Sounds like a head gasket problem. Its common on older Toyota
V6 engines. Make sure the radiator is full, if not it will run hot.
Take the radiator cap off when the engine is cold, start it up and
watch the coolant, after it warms up the coolant will flow in there
and slowly start to come out of the top, if it starts shooting out of there and the needle steadily keeps rising then the head gasket is
bad.
